For many Australians looking to buy a home, Lenders Mortgage Insurance (LMI) can be a costly barrier, adding tens of thousands of dollars to upfront expenses. However, several banks in Australia offer LMI waivers for eligible professionals, allowing you to secure a mortgage with only 5% or 10% deposit while avoiding this extra fee.
LMI waivers are typically available to high-income and stable professions, such as doctors, accountants, lawyers and dentists. However, these are not the only industries where professionals are exempt from LMI. LMI Exemption Professions
Maximum LVR
90 - 95%
Eligible Professions
Nurses, Midwives, Optometrists, Pharmacists, Dieticians, Psychologists, Occupational Therapists, Chiropractors, Physiotherapists, Podiatrists, Osteopaths, Audiologists, Medical Imaging Professionals, Social Workers, Welfare Workers, Counsellors, Radiographers, Sonographers, Aged Carers, Disabled Carers, Massage Therapists, Paramedics
Which Lenders?
ANZ, Bank First, Bank of Melbourne, BankSA, BankVic, BOQ, CBA, Granite Home Loans, NAB, St. George, Westpac
Maximum LVR
90 - 95%
Eligible Professions
Solicitors, Barristers, Judges, Partners, Magistrates
Which Lenders?
ANZ, Bank of Melbourne, BankSA, CBA, Granite Home Loans, NAB, St. George, Westpac
Maximum LVR
90 - 95%
Eligible Professions
Chartered Accountants, Certified Practicing Accountants, Auditors, Actuaries
Which Lenders?
ANZ, Bank of Melbourne, BankSA, CBA, Granite Home Loans, NAB, St. George, Westpac
Maximum LVR
90 - 95%
Eligible Professions
High School Teachers, Primary School Teachers, School Principals, University Lecturers, University Tutors, TAFE Teachers, Child Care Workers, Special Needs Teachers, Trainers, Student Studying Education or Teaching

How Do I Apply for LMI Waiver?
To apply for an LMI waiver, simply follow these steps:
- Check Eligibility: Find out if you are eligible, based on your profession, annual income, deposit amount, and desired loan amount. It is a good idea to speak to a mortgage broker who can help you determine eligibility, as well as find you the lowest interest rates and best loan product for your needs.
- Speak to Your Lender: If you are using a mortgage broker, they will liaise with the lender on your behalf, so you can skip this step. If you decide to apply for a home loan by yourself, visit the bank or lender and tell them you wish to apply for a No LMI home loan.
- Submit Documents: Provide any documents that are requested, such as proof or employment, relevant certification or registration for your profession, pay slips, bank statements and tax returns.
- Receive Confirmation: If you are approved, the bank will waive your LMI, and you can borrow more than 80% LVR without having to pay the LMI fees.

Many banks and lenders waive LMI for doctors, specifically ANZ, Bank First, Bank of Melbourne, BankSA, BankVic, BOQ, CBA, Granite Home Loans, Macquarie Bank, NAB, St. George and Westpac.
If you are a first-home buyer you can avoid LMI with 5% deposit if you qualify for the First Home Guarantee. Alternatively, if you work in specific professions, you are eligible for No LMI with only 5% deposit. Read this article to determine if you qualify.
Yes, there are two lenders that enable teachers to waive LMI on their home loans. Bank First and Granite Home Loans are the two options currently available.
Yes, ANZ waives LMI for doctors, dentists, optometrists, physiotherapists, chiropractors, lawyers, accountants, financial analysts, actuaries and veterinarians. Find out more information here.
Yes, nurses can have their LMI waived with certain lenders. Each lender's criteria differs, for example there may be a minimum annual income requirement, or a maximum loan amount. Speak to a mortgage broker to determine the best option for you or read more info here.
Pharmacists are able to waive LMI on their home loans, up to 95% LVR. Commonwealth Bank, NAB and Granite Home Loans offer 95% LVR No LMI loans for pharmacists. There are also several other lenders that offer 90% LVR No LMI loans for pharmacists: Bank First, Bank of Melbourne, BankSA, BankVic, BOQ, St. George and Westpac.
